1. 20 (minimum) years of age 2. Diagnosis of COVID-19 infection confirmed by RT-PCR test for SAR-CoV-2 3. mild to moderate COVID-19 symptoms 4. No uncontrollable underlying disease 5. Onset of symptoms is within 5 days or positive RT-PCR for SAR-CoV-2 within 5 days 6. Signed informed consent provided by patient 7. Willing to stay at research site at least 10 days
1. COVID19 positive based on Antigen test but PCR negative 2. Severe or critical clinical conditions (Glasgow coma scale less than 14) 3. Severe COVID-19 4. Patient who is on mechanical ventilator 5. Abnormal chest x-ray 6. Dyspnea or respiratory rate above 30 per minute 7. Hypoxia or oxygen saturation less than 96 percent 8. Underlying diseases including Diabetes mellitus, uncontrollable hypertension 9. Abnormal liver function test: ALT/AST increased 5 times higher than the upper limit of normal or with Child Pugh C 10. Renal failure or Creatinine clearance (Cockcroft-Gault Equation) less than 30 ml/min or having hemodialysis/peritoneal dialysis 11. Known allergy or hypersensitivity to Herbal Drink 12. Pregnant (female of childbearing age with positive urine pregnancy test) or Lactating female
